It also just has high upside if you can manage to play it early in the game, as a lot of early turns in Commander involve developing mana accelerants, and it creates a lose-lose situation for the opponents that haven’t had a chance to deploy them yet. A card like 《Rhystic Study》 certainly falls under the category of “punisher mechanic” where it gives your opponents options on how they want to play around it, but instead of giving these options to only one opponent you’re giving them to three opponents.Įven in a game that has been slowed down by various prison elements, where everyone can afford to pay for 《Rhystic Study》 on most turns, eventually there will come a turn where someone tries to win the game and other players will stop them, and on that turn the player with 《Rhystic Study》 will often find themselves drawing a good amount of cards.
